The A. Lange & Söhne 1815 Ref. 233.032 is a quintessential example of German haute horlogerie, blending classical design with precision engineering. Crafted in warm 18k pink gold, this elegant timepiece features a clean silver dial with blued hands, Arabic numerals, and a traditional railway minute track—inspired by the heritage of 19th-century pocket watches and the legacy of Ferdinand Adolph Lange.

Measuring a balanced 38.5mm in diameter, the case is perfectly proportioned for contemporary elegance, while the manual-winding Lange Caliber L051.1 delivers superb accuracy and a robust 55-hour power reserve. Visible through the sapphire caseback, the movement showcases three-quarter plate construction, hand-engraved balance cock, Glashütte ribbing, and thermally blued screws—each a hallmark of A. Lange & Söhne’s dedication to finishing and craftsmanship.

The 1815 Ref. 233.032 is more than a timepiece—it is a timeless statement of sophistication, ideal for purists who value understated luxury, technical mastery, and the enduring heritage of Saxon watchmaking.
